A search engine called “BackRub”

  • According to Google lore, company founders Larry Page and Sergey Brin were not terribly fond of each other when they first met as Stanford University in 1995…. By January of 1996, Larry and Sergey had begun collaboration on a search engine called BackRub … Google CorporateHistory

    Happy 9th Birthday Google

    googlebdayGoogle is celebrating its 9th birthday, on 27 September 2007. They were incorporated as a privately held company on September 7, 1998. So much has been written on the Google that it’s not easy to ignore the way things have changed over these 9 years.
